Illumination : Study of light

 Luminous flux: 

The measure of the amount of light coming out of a light source.    S.I unit -> Lumen.

Luminous intensity:

The Intensity of light per unit solid angle in a particular direction.    S.I unit -> Candela

Laws of Illumination-

  • Illumination at a point is directly proportional to the luminous intensity of the light source.
  • Illuminance at a point is inversely proportional to the squared distance between the light source and the point.
  • It is directly proportional to the cosine of the angle between the perpendicular and the line joining the point of consideration and the light source.
